Important differences between Sweet potato and Rutabagas

  • Sweet potato has more Vitamin A RAE, Copper, Vitamin B5, Vitamin B6, and Manganese, however, Rutabagas has more Vitamin C.
  • Sweet potato's daily need coverage for Vitamin A RAE is 79% more.
  • Sweet potato has 5 times more Vitamin B5 than Rutabagas. Sweet potato has 0.8mg of Vitamin B5, while Rutabagas have 0.16mg.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Sweet potato, raw, unprepared and Rutabagas, raw.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Sweet potato Rutabagas Opinion
Net carbs 17.12g 6.32g Sweet potato
Protein 1.57g 1.08g Sweet potato
Fats 0.05g 0.16g Rutabagas
Carbs 20.12g 8.62g Sweet potato
Calories 86kcal 37kcal Sweet potato
Starch 12.65g 0.4g Sweet potato
Fructose 0.7g 1.61g Rutabagas
Sugar 4.18g 4.46g Sweet potato
Fiber 3g 2.3g Sweet potato
Calcium 30mg 43mg Rutabagas
Iron 0.61mg 0.44mg Sweet potato
Magnesium 25mg 20mg Sweet potato
Phosphorus 47mg 53mg Rutabagas
Potassium 337mg 305mg Sweet potato
Sodium 55mg 12mg Rutabagas
Zinc 0.3mg 0.24mg Sweet potato
Copper 0.151mg 0.032mg Sweet potato
Manganese 0.258mg 0.131mg Sweet potato
Selenium 0.6µg 0.7µg Rutabagas
Vitamin A 14187IU 2IU Sweet potato
Vitamin A RAE 709µg 0µg Sweet potato
Vitamin E 0.26mg 0.3mg Rutabagas
Vitamin C 2.4mg 25mg Rutabagas
Vitamin B1 0.078mg 0.09mg Rutabagas
Vitamin B2 0.061mg 0.04mg Sweet potato
Vitamin B3 0.557mg 0.7mg Rutabagas
Vitamin B5 0.8mg 0.16mg Sweet potato
Vitamin B6 0.209mg 0.1mg Sweet potato
Folate 11µg 21µg Rutabagas
Vitamin K 1.8µg 0.3µg Sweet potato
